Why Travellers Love Travel Lodges in Norfolk, UK
Norfolk is one of the UK's most charming destinations, known for its peaceful coastlines, historic towns, and beautiful countryside. Every year, thousands of visitors choose to stay in travel lodges across the region — and it's easy to understand why...
techwithfatima.hashnode.dev3 min read